Unlocking the Mysteries of Whitetail Scrapes With Miranda Huang
from NDA’s Deer Season 365 · host National Deer Association
In this episode of the Deer Season 365 podcast, we talk with Miranda Huang, a research associate with Mississippi State University, all about whitetail scrapes. Miranda studied scrapes on a 10,000-acre property in Tennessee and documented when deer visited scrapes, how many deer used each scrape, how many scrapes individual bucks use, how often bucks used the scrapes, and much more. It's a fascinating look into how whitetails use scrapes.
